Tae-Woong Bae is a scholar working on Plant Science, Molecular Biology and Biotechnology. According to data from OpenAlex, Tae-Woong Bae has authored 17 papers receiving a total of 188 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Plant Science, 11 papers in Molecular Biology and 6 papers in Biotechnology. Recurrent topics in Tae-Woong Bae’s work include Plant tissue culture and regeneration (11 papers), Transgenic Plants and Applications (6 papers) and Genetically Modified Organisms Research (5 papers). Tae-Woong Bae is often cited by papers focused on Plant tissue culture and regeneration (11 papers), Transgenic Plants and Applications (6 papers) and Genetically Modified Organisms Research (5 papers). Tae-Woong Bae collaborates with scholars based in South Korea and United States. Tae-Woong Bae's co-authors include Hyo‐Yeon Lee, Hyeon-Jin Sun, Pyung-Ok Lim, In-Ja Song, Hong‐Gyu Kang, Soo‐Young Kim, Pill‐Soon Song, Markkandan Ganesan, Joonki Kim and Ah-Young Shin and has published in prestigious journals such as Planta, Plant Cell Tissue and Organ Culture (PCTOC) and Journal of Ginseng Research.
